Asian and Asian Indian American Immigrant Students: Factors Influencing Their Academic Performance
Description:
Asian American students have done well in school; they have had higher academic achievements, higher academic scores, lower dropout rates and higher college entrance rates as compared to other minorities and generally other students in the United States (U.S.).
